Alan McKeown wrote:
> I need some help please. Somehow when I have logged into OTRS (via html
> front end) I have disabled the admin tag. I cannot now continue setting
> up otrs. Is it possible that the administrator user can disable
> administrative activities. Please help.
You don't say which user you logged in as, but you might log in as
another admin (root, perhaps) then bring up the admin screen. Go to the
[Users <-> Groups] link, bring up the admin group link, and check the
boxes for the users that need admin access.
If this doesn't work for you (like if the only admin you had was root)
it can be done via direct SQL access, but this is a LOT easier.
